Alias
Alias noun - A descriptive or familiar name given instead of or in addition to the one belonging to an individual.
Usage example: a dressmaker whom everyone knows as “Bet,” her adopted alias in the dressmaking business that she named after Betsy Ross

Moniker
Moniker noun - A descriptive or familiar name given instead of or in addition to the one belonging to an individual.
Usage example: seeing as no respectable rodeo performer could possibly be known as Leslie, a suitably masculine moniker was created for him
